Denver Broncos cornerback Patrick Surtain II could be out of the lineup for a long time due to a pectoral injury. According to NFL insider Jordan Schultz, Surtainโs injury will likely keep him out of action for four to six weeks.
Schultz said no surgery is needed, but he was told that Surtain will get a second opinion this week to confirm exactly how much time he will miss. The reigning Defensive Player of the Year suffered the injury during the Broncosโ 44-24 victory over the Dallas Cowboys on Sunday.
With 22 seconds remaining in the first half, Patrick Surtain II tackled Cowboys WR George Pickens . During the tackle, Surtain twisted his left arm and shoulder, and he was in pain as he walked to the locker room at halftime. It was the second injury the former Alabama star suffered on Sunday, as he left the game earlier because of a lower right leg injury.
Surtain came into this season looking to build on a productive 2024 campaign. The 25-year-old recorded 45 tackles, four interceptions, 11 passes defended, and one defensive touchdown last year. In eight games this season, Surtain has tallied 27 tackles and nine passes defended.
